Defender Hilliard transfers to Duke for final year of eligibility

Syracuse defender Tyler Hilliard has transferred to Duke for his final year of eligibility, SU Athletics confirmed on Wednesday evening.

He is an academic senior, but has one year of eligibility left on the field. Hilliard tallied three goals and one assist in 18 starts in 2014. With his departure, SU won’t return each of its three starting defenders from this past season.

Former SU assistant coach Mike Miller is now an assistant coach at Duke, and coached Hilliard for two seasons with the Orange. “Excited to welcome Syracuse transfer Tyler Hilliard to Duke. Can’t wait to work with him again. He is an outstanding student athlete,” Miller tweeted on Wednesday evening.

Hilliard played all 90 minutes of SU’s 2-0 Atlantic Coast Conference tournament quarterfinal win over the Blue Devils on Nov. 9.
